Question:  We will need to use People Driven Software on several computers in our church office as well as on the pastor’s home computer.   Is PDS multi-user capable – that is, can multiple networked computers run PDS and share a common database simultaneously?  And, what are the additional fees for multi-user use of the product?

Answer:  PDS is fully network capable AND replicateable at no additional charge!  You can install PDS on as many computers as you want in your church.  We recommend that you install it on all the computers in your church office and share one central data file on your file server (or shared folder if you have a peer-to-peer network).  Thus, you can have many users simultaneously viewing and changing data on one central location.  

You can also install it on several other mobile computers or computers off-site with their own copy of the database.  These mobile or off-site computers can then synchronize their copy with the office and everyone gets everyone else's adds, deletes, and edits to the data!  This feature gives all your staff and appropriate volunteers full access to your data from anywhere at anytime!

Question:  What are the minimum and recommended hardware/software requirements to run PDS?

Answer:  

The minimum requirements are as follows:
  • IBM compatible PC running Windows 2000 or newer (including 2000/XP/2003)
  • 256MB RAM
  • Pentium 300MHz
  • XVGA monitor running 16bit colors at 1024x768 resolution
  • 70MB disk space for initial installation. Additional storage space should be allocated for your data files at the rate of approximately 5MB per year.
  • Mouse or equivalent pointing device.

The recommended improvements to the above are as follows:

  • Pentium 500MHz or better running WindowsXP Pro (not Home)
  • 512MB RAM or more
  • Microsoft Office 2003
  • Fast Connection to the Internet (DSL/Cable/T1) for sending mass email using the full version of Outlook (not Express)

Question:  Do I need Microsoft Access to use PDS?

Answer:  No.  Although PDS is based on the Microsoft Access® database program, it is not necessary for you to have any form of Access® loaded onto your computer.  For computers that are running MS Access, the installation of PDS will not affect or alter your MS Access installation.

Question:  Are there limitations on the number of records I can store in PDS?

Answer:  There is no practical limit to the number of records you can store.  You can plan on approximately 5MB per 1,000 people entered in your database.  Technically speaking you are limited to a data file size of 1GB.  That means you can enter 200,000 people in your database.  If you get to this limit, please call us asap.  We'd love to talk about your church and offer other solutions!

We have clients with up to 50,000 names in their database.  So you can be sure that People Driven Software can handle your church's needs for growth and scalability.
